Three Things You Should Never Do When Claiming Bonuses
After testing multiple promotions across these brands, we identified three common mistakes that players make. First, never claim a bonus without reading the wagering requirements. A 200% match bonus sounds great, but if the wagering is 50x, you are unlikely to see a penny of that bonus as real cash. Second, do not use bonus funds on games with low RTP. Stick to slots with 96% RTP or higher to maximise your chances. Third, avoid placing max bets when using bonus credit. It is a fast way to void your winnings and lose the bonus entirely.
